Release Order Viewing

Starting with the release order offers a straightforward path that mirrors the audience’s original experience. Beginning with Power (2014-2020), viewers can follow the life of James St. Patrick as it unfolds, leading into the expanding universe with the following sequence:

  • Power Book II: Ghost – Picking up just days after the Power finale, this series focuses on Tariq’s journey.
  • Power Book III: Raising Kanan – A prequel set in the ’90s, providing a deep dive into the backstory of Kanan Stark.
  • Power Book IV: Force – Centering on Tommy Egan’s life after the events of the original series.

Chronological Order for Story Depth

For those intrigued by character development and intricate plot layers, watching in chronological order may offer a more enriching experience. Though this approach requires jumping between series, it allows for a deeper understanding of character motivations and historical contexts. The chronological path would place Power Book III: Raising Kanan at the forefront, followed by the original Power series, then Power Book II: Ghost, and finally, Power Book IV: Force.

The Original Power Series

The original Power series, created by Courtney A. Kemp and Curtis «50 Cent» Jackson, revolves around James St. Patrick, known as «Ghost,» and his complex double life. This series set the benchmark with its compelling narrative, intricate character relationships, and the seamless blend of the nightclub business with criminal enterprises. Its ability to maintain suspense and develop characters throughout its run is arguably unmatched, making a strong case for those who believe it remains the best in the franchise.

Power Book II: Ghost

Following the dramatic conclusion of the original series, Power Book II: Ghost picks up the narrative, adding new dimensions to the Power universe. This series focuses on Tariq St. Patrick navigating life post his father’s legacy, exploring themes of identity, redemption, and the impact of family legacy. With fresh characters and intricate plotlines, it appeals to viewers looking for a continuation of the Power story while introducing new conflicts and motivations.

Popular Streaming Platforms Offering Power

  • Starz: As the home of Power, Starz offers all seasons of the series, including special episodes and spin-offs. Subscribers can enjoy seamless access on various devices.
  • Amazon Prime Video: Amazon Prime members have the option to purchase or rent all seasons of Power. This makes it convenient for those who prefer a pay-per-episode model or wish to own the series digitally.
  • Hulu: By adding the Starz pack to their subscription, Hulu users can unlock all seasons of Power, allowing them to dive into the world of James St. Patrick and his empire.

Dedicated services and add-on options have made it easier than ever to watch Power in its entirety. Whether you prefer the all-in-one place convenience of Starz, the flexible purchase options of Amazon Prime Video, or the added benefit of the Hulu Starz pack, there’s a solution for every type of viewer. Remember, the availability of the series on these platforms may depend on your region, so it’s worth checking the specific offerings in your area.
